CWB Level 2 Module 22 Questions and Answers
Complete the following: A) Chromium stabilizes the _______ form of iron. B) Nickel stabilizes the _______ form of iron A) BCC B) FCC If a straight chromium steel of 18% Cr and 0.1% C is heated to 1,000°C will it transform to austenite or remain as ferrite? Remain as ferrite What is the predominant structure of an 18% CR, 8% Ni steel at room temperature? Austenite The chromium content of a stainless steel is 20%. Is it likely this is a martensite grade? No What does the letter L signify in the designation 316L? A) Low chromium B) Longitudinal specimen C) Low carbon (maximum 0.03%) C) Low carbon (maximum 0.03%) A 14% Cr martensitic steel hardened to 1000°C and air cooled produces: A) Ferrite B) Austenite C) Martensite C) Martensite Determine the minimum specified titanium content of a type 409 ferritic stainless steel with 0.05% carbon. 0.3% Ti Does austenitic stainless steel have a greater or lesser work hardening rate then carbon steel? Greater True or False? "100% CO2 is not generally used for GMAW of stainless steels." True
